Size and weight are big decision factors when you are trying to find the ideal camera for your needs.
In this section, we are going to illustrate the Canon SX710 HS and Sony HX30V side-by-side from the front, back and top in their relative dimensions. Canon SX710 HS has external dimensions of 113 x 66 x 35 mm (4.45 x 2.6 x 1.38″) and weighs 269 g (0.59 lb / 9.49 oz) (including batteries). Sony HX30V has external dimensions of 107 x 62 x 35 mm (4.21 x 2.44 x 1.38″) and weighs 254 g (0.56 lb / 8.96 oz) (including batteries).
Below you can see the front-view size comparison of the Canon SX710 HS and the Sony HX30V. Sony HX30V is 6mm narrower and 4mm shorter than Canon SX710 HS but they have the same thickness of 35mm.

Weight is another important factor, especially when deciding on a camera that you want to carry with you all day.
Sony HX30V is 15g lighter than the Canon SX710 HS but we don't think this will make a significant difference.
Weather Sealing
Unfortunately neither the Canon PowerShot SX710 HS nor Sony Cyber-shot DSC-HX30V provides any type of weather sealing in their bodies, so you have to give extra care especially when you are shooting outdoors. LCD Screen Size and Features
Canon SX710 HS and Sony HX30V's LCD screens have the same diagonal size of 3.00 inches.
Unfortunately, both cameras has fixed screens so they don't tilt or flip in directions.
